Why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m?

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and other expenses. They can also assist with asbestos trust funds.

They will examine your medical records and work history to determine if you have a valid mesothelioma case. They will investigate the exposure and identify possible responsible parties.

National Firms

In contrast to local asbestos law firms, national mesothelioma law firms can represent victims in several states. This flexibility is advantageous for asbestos victims, as their exposure to asbestos may have occurred in many different locations. These firms have lawyers who are proficient with filing claims in all areas. They can help victims get the maximum compensation.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can review medical records of patients to determine their asbestos exposure. They can then help patients seek compensation from responsible parties. Lawyers from these firms also have access to a variety of resources to help bolster a case, including company records, expert witnesses, and mesothelioma studies. Attorneys can offer a legal analysis and also explain the compensation process.

Many experienced mesothelioma attorneys have experience representing clients in lawsuits and asbestos trust fund claims. This ensures that the compensation is sufficient to cover costs of treatment and other expenses related to mesothelioma. Attorneys can also help veterans determine if they are eligible for additional compensation from government-funded trust funds that are designed to help veterans who were exposed to asbestos in the military.

The most reputable mesothelioma lawyers provide free legal consultations. They can also review a patient's medical records for free and will only charge if they receive compensation. The firms have lawyers who are aware of the costs of asbestos litigation, and are committed to making sure that the victims receive justice they deserve.

Contingency Fees

If a person is diagnosed with mesothelioma or has lost a loved one to this asbestos-related cancer it is crucial to partner with a law firm that can assist in obtaining compensation. This money can be used to help victims and their family members pay for medical expenses as well as pay for lost income and other financial difficulties that are associated with the mesothelioma.

Specialized mesothelioma lawyers at top firms can ensure victims receive the amount they deserve to assist with these expenses. They have a proven track record of success in obtaining multimillion-dollar settlements and judgments for asbestos victims. They also know the best approach to take in the state's unique legal system for mesothelioma lawsuits.

The mesothelioma attorneys at the top firms also operate on a contingency basis which means that the victim or their family members do not have to pay any upfront costs. The attorneys only get paid when the case is successful and the victims are compensated. In most instances, there are additional costs that the client is accountable for, such as photocopy expenses or court filing fees.
